We are like many national relay brands in the Uk and US that sell both boxed and relay flowers. Our business model is 70% via members florists and 30% via box. This is in order numbers. In revenue terms our boxed % would be much lower as generally these orders are around 30% lower in value.

30% of our orders taken are for sameday so as you can see alot of our non-sameday orders go via our member florists as well.
